I noticed that Aqualung has come out with what they call an "auto-closure device (ACD)" which keeps you from killing your regs when you dunk them without replacing the dust cap.

1--Anybody used this feature? What do you think?

2--Is it possible to have this feature retro-fitted to an existing set of Aqualung regs? (Obviously, my preference would be that this is now SOP for the annual regulator overall. Yeah, I know, fat chance.)

3--How much would such a procedure cost?

You would need the following parts to do this retrofit..........

Yoke Retainer PN 129212..............$18.00
Spring PN 129204.......................$2.00
O-Ring PN 820009.......................$2.00
O-Ring PN 820321.......................$1.00
Yoke Crown PN 129205................$15.00
Yoke Valve PN 129207.................$20.00

This retro-fit would take about 15 minutes to complete. There would be no reason for Aqua Lung to install this stuff as a retro-fit at your next annual service. The Legend without the ACD is not a product failure. This is simply a product/model upgrade. Hope this helps.
